#C0ECD1 Color
#C0ECD1 is rgb(192, 236, 209) in RGB, hsl(143, 54%, 84%) in HSL, and about cmyk(19%, 0%, 11%, 7%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Pale Mint (#D5F5E3),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.47.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#C0ECD1 Channel Values
How #C0ECD1 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 192 · G 236 · B 209 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 143° · S 54% · L 84%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 143° · S 19% · V 93%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 19% · M 0% · Y 11% · K 7%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.3:1 vs white · 16.16: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#C0ECD1 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#C0ECD1 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#C0ECD1?
#C0ECD1 is a lightest green — rgb(192, 236, 209) in RGB and hsl(143, 54%, 84%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Pale Mint (#D5F5E3),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.47.
What is the RGB value of #C0ECD1?
#C0ECD1 is rgb(192, 236, 209) — red 192, green 236, and blue 209 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#C0ECD1?
#C0ECD1 converts to approximately cmyk(19%, 0%, 11%, 7%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#C0ECD1 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#C0ECD1 scores 1.3:1 against white and 16.16: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#C0ECD1 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#C0ECD1 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is honeydew (#F0FFF0) at a CIE76 distance of 14.84, which is visibly different.
